What testing procedures are conducted to ensure the table meets quality and safety standards?
Manufacturers implement rigorous testing protocols to verify that tables meet stringent quality and safety requirements. The evaluation process begins with material inspection, where wood, metal, glass, or composite materials undergo thorough examination for defects, consistency, and structural integrity. Specialized laboratories conduct load capacity tests, applying measured pressure to table surfaces and legs to simulate years of typical usage. Stability assessments determine resistance to tipping, particularly crucial for tables in environments with children or high traffic.
Surface durability testing includes scratch, heat, and moisture resistance evaluations, ensuring tables withstand daily wear while maintaining their aesthetic appeal. Chemical safety analysis verifies that all finishes, paints, and treatments comply with international standards, containing no harmful substances. For specialized tables, additional electrical safety checks examine integrated components like charging ports or lighting systems.
Manufacturers also perform assembly stress tests, repeatedly constructing and deconstructing tables to assess joint durability and hardware reliability. These comprehensive procedures culminate in certification from recognized international bodies, providing consumers with assurance that their furniture meets global safety benchmarks. Regular audits and random sample testing throughout production ensure consistent adherence to these standards, creating tables that combine aesthetic excellence with long-term reliability and user safety.
